Summary
We are seeking a highly skilled Senior Network Engineer to oversee and maintain a large-scale, predominantly Cisco and Meraki network infrastructure. This role involves managing enterprise solutions across multiple locations, including data centers and branch sites, with a focus on Cisco, Meraki, and Palo Alto firewalls. The ideal candidate will possess strong project management and problem-solving skills, and be capable of supporting and optimizing complex voice and data networks. The position offers exceptional growth opportunities within a stable organization, with comprehensive benefits and a dynamic team environment.

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ree in Information Technology or a related field
  • 5-10 years of experience working with large-scale data networks, including Cisco, Meraki, and Palo Alto infrastructures
  • Hands-on experience with Cisco routers, switches, firewalls, and wireless products
  • Deep knowledge of IP routing protocols such as OSPF, EIGRP, BGP, and MPLS
  • Strong troubleshooting skills for network voice/data systems (Cisco/Meraki)
  • Physical ability to lift equipment up to 75 pounds and perform physical installation work
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al
  • Ability to work onsite five days a week and collaborate with onshore and offshore teams

Responsibilities
  • Manage network configuration, optimization, and support for a large enterprise environment
  • Support internal clients and update management on progress and results
  • Lead installations, upgrades, relocations, and maintenance of network hardware including routers, switches, access points, and unified communications products
  • Evaluate network performance, identify operational issues, and recommend improvements
  • Implement traffic engineering and QoS best practices in a converged network
  • Support the infrastructure for VOIP, VPN, and data centers, primarily utilizing Cisco, Meraki, and Palo Alto firewalls
  • Develop and implement network architecture and security solutions
  • Manage the Cisco Nexus Dashboard and Spine-Leaf architecture deployment
  • Collaborate with teams to ensure seamless network operations and provide hands-on support as needed
